Windstar wonders
By Junior on 09/08/2011 14:47:44
Set sail for an adventure your children will never forget on Wind Surf, the largest ship in the Windstar Cruises fleet
The cruise line’s European voyages offer families the chance to experience historical places, such as Venice, Barcelona and Rome. On board there’s a swimming pool as well as a watersports platform for launching kayaking and waterskiing expeditions
